Participant Flow

Participant milestones

Participant milestones
Measure
Vaccination Offer Only
all male-identifying visitors in the birthing center will receive the offer of influenza and Tdap vaccinations at the bedside only.
Offer of Bedside Vaccines Plus Information
All male-identifying visitors in the birthing center at the birthing center will receive an information sheet about vaccinations and preventive healthcare, and will be offered influenza and Tdap vaccinations at bedside in the birthing center. Information Sheet: Information sheet describing the importance of vaccines and preventive care as well as contact information for patient navigators.
Offer of Bedside Vaccines Plus High-touch Connection
All male-identifying visitors in the birthing center will receive the information sheet, and will be offered influenza and Tdap vaccinations at bedside in the birthing center, as well as a high-touch connection to healthcare navigation supports. Information Sheet: Information sheet describing the importance of vaccines and preventive care as well as contact information for patient navigators. High-touch connect: Engagement with a patient navigator.

Baseline Characteristics

Individuals in the birthing center were informed via an info sheet. Due to the nature of labor/delivery and the volume, a full waiver of consent was granted. Male-identifying visitors during the implementation of the study were considered enrolled. The number of enrolled participants is based on the total number of birthing patients seen during the study, assuming a one-to-one ratio of male-visitors to every patient giving birth. Age and race were not collected on any participants.
